  • Plebeians, non citizens and slaves had to do all the work like farming, building and more. They also didn't get to run for gov't power. the life style of the plebs consisted of normal sized meals, working lots of the time and not much wine. while the life of a slave or non citizen consisted of mainly work and only eating what their master gives them. A slave can also sell extra crops to buy food.
  • Women in ancient Rome were usually staying at home and had to provide their husbands with children, food and a well run household.
  • Women also had to sew there own cloths and overlook the family affairs.

  • Patriciens are a small, rich group of people that were born into power. At first, they were the only group of people that could run for government power. Their lifestyle consisted of huge feasts, drinking lots of wine and more luxurious things.

  • Senators are a group of 300-500 romans that are like supervisors for officials.
  • A Roman assembly is where citizens gather to vote on officials. it also acted as a legislative branch .
  • Magistrates were like state officials in roman times. they had a degree of power invested in each of them and were elected.
  • The consul is the highest elected official of Roman civilization. The consul consisted of two people that changed monthly. One had to be a pleb, the other a patricien. Every consul number was followed by 12 lictors who served as bodyguards in all public appearances.
  • The tribune of the plebs was the first office open to plebs. It was also the most important check on power for the richer. The tribune can veto laws if they are unfair to plebs.

  • The laws of the 12 tables were put in place so there are written down laws so the patricians can't change them to there likings.
  • THE LAWS OF THE TWELVE TABLES1. Procedure for trials and courts2. Further enactments on trials3. Execution of judgments 4. Rights of familial heads5. Legal guardianship and inheritance laws6. Acquisition and possession7. Land rights and crimes8. Torts and delicts9. Public law10. Sacred law11. Supplement 112. Supplement 2
